‘Disney’s Aladdin – A Musical Spectacular’ has Final Performance Jan. 10th

“Disney’s Aladdin – A Musical Spectacular” has presented the magical tale of Aladdin for nearly 13 years at the Hyperion Theater in Disney California Adventure park. This immersive production has been performed more than 14,000 times and is a big hit with guests. It’s one of the best shows I’ve
